10.3Gbps 2-Channel CSFP+ LC SM Transceiver Ch1 TX1270RX1330 Ch2 TX1330RX1270 20km
Description
The GCS-B2396-B3296-20DC transceiver is compliant with the compact Small Form-Factor Pluggable (CSFP) MSA option 2 for 10GBASE-LR and Fiber Channel, allowing two independent bidirectional channels per port.
For channel one, it features a 1270nm DFB transmitter and 1330n receiver.
For channel two, it features a 1330nm DFB transmitter and 1270nm receiver.
Each channel supports 10Gbps throughput and link up to 20km over single mode fiber with an LC interface.
It is with the SFP 20-pin connector to allow hot plug capability.No damage to C-SFP+ and host board if C-SFP+ module is plugged into a conventional SFP socket. Digital diagnostic functions are available via an I2C interface as specified in the MSA SFF-8472.
The transceiver is fully compatible with Compact SFP Multi-Source Agreement (MSA) and CE/RoHS certificated.
